Why Parking Technology Fails Without Proper Infrastructure 

As an industry, we pour so much effort into researching and implementing the latest technologies to create exceptional customer experiences. But how often do we stop to ask whether the infrastructure can support the technology? Too often, when systems fail, the blame falls on the technology provider. Yet the real issue is frequently the infrastructure required to ensure the technology performs as intended.

Stronger Together: Why APDS and CDS Work Better Side by Side

Especially in North America, some think that the Open Mobility Foundation’s Curb Data Specification (CDS) is the “American” parking standard, and that the standard developed by the Alliance for Parking Data Standards (APDS) is something separate and mainly for Europe. That’s not right, and it’s causing unnecessary hesitation regarding parking standards adoption.

Breaking News: JustPark Buys Oobeo, Boosting Its North American Presence 

The parking technology platform JustPark has acquired Oobeo, a provider of contactless parking management software and a subsidiary of Toledo Ticket Technologies.
